Transaction 89f703d522c2c93d1afe176714367fe56c619feff729afca4ce0b4da1e97925b
1 Input
1 Output
-
89f703d522c2c93d1afe176714367fe56c619feff729afca4ce0b4da1e97925b:0
- value
- 2069595
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5408c0aea9e2edf79a303da320eda743fdf9b39
- address
- bc1q64qgczh2nchd77drq0dryrk6wslalxeepejc9g